MATHEW 26:14-30. THE MESSAGE OF THE GOSPELS

 


Judas got very offended with Jesus because Jesus didn't agree with him concerning selling perfume to give the money to the poor. He would have gotten an opportunity to steal part of the money as He used to; thus he went to look for money through another way; that is betraying Jesus Christ. He was given 30pieces of silver. 


The disciples asked Jesus where He wished to take the supper and He sent them to a particular house and they prepared the last supper there.


As they were eating he said to them that one of them would betray him. They were distressed and grieved and each asking, 'is it I?'. Jesus knew Judas would but never exposed Him to the others. He kept silent.


In the same way we can learn from Jesus not to expose the sins of one person to the others, for each will be accountable to God personally.

We can also learn from the disciples to judge ourselves. They never pointed out their fingers to each other but to themselves. They judged themselves not others. I wish we learnt this and we'd live a much happier life; constantly judging ourselves and not others who are not our responsibility.


Judas just like others asked the same and Jesus answered that he said that himself.


Jesus took the bread and gave thanks and broke it and gave it to His disciples to eat, saying is His body broken for you.


Here we learn before God can use us to feed others and bless others, He first have to take us, that save us, then bless us, which is to fill us with the Holy Spirit, and the break us; that to humble us that we'll never have confidence in ourselves; always saying no to our will and yes to His will.


He gave the cup for them to drink saying this is His blood of the new covenant poured out for the remission of sins.


Jesus never drunk the cup again; He is waiting for us that He may drink with us again in His father's attitude.


Oh that this maybe our attitude; that we be selfless, to love others to experience what we have which we can enjoy alone. It's unfortunate that we are so self-centred that we rarely think of others who haven't experienced God as we have but God can take us out of our self-centred way of living to be thinking of others.


They Sung a hymn and went to the mount of olives to pray. 

May we learn to sing songs in our hearts to the Lord, not only in the church but even in our homes; may our lives be marked out by prayer. 

Are you a person of prayer or you know for murmuring and complaining?
